#731de1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#731de1 is composed of 45.1% red, 11.4% green and 88.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.9% cyan, 87.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 266.3 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 49.8%. #731de1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e63aff with #0000c3.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#731de1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#731de1 has RGB values of R:115, G:29, B:225 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0.87,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 7544289.

Shades and Tints of #731de1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080210 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#731de1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7f7f is the less saturated color, while #7109f5 is the most saturated one.
